Bishop Reicher strives to communicate efficiently and effectively with our parents. Below are methods that we use to communicate with our parents:
Parents and high school students are emailed a digital copy of our Cougar Brief weekly. Our Cougar Brief highlights important events, updates, and successes. In addition, parents and students may find a current issue of our Cougar Brief on our website at www.bishopreicher.com/cougar-brief.
Lower school teachers routinely send emails to parents of students in their classes, and high school teachers send emails to parents and/or students in their classes. In addition, the administration emails parents and high school students important announcements and updates. So, it is essential that parents and high school students routinely check their emails and notify the school as soon as possible when their email address changes.
Bishop Reicher sends text alerts to parents using the FACTS Parent Alert system.
Bishop Reicher routinely shares stories, events, and news on our school social media accounts - Facebook, Instagram, and Twitter. In addition, we encourage families to share what is happening at Bishop Reicher.
Coaches use various methods to communicate with students and their families. In addition, coaches will communicate with parents and staff about how they will communicate with them.
